The Royal Observatory Edinburgh is a historic scientific institution located on Blackford Hill, overlooking the city of Edinburgh.

Founded in the late 18th century, it has played a key role in astronomical research, timekeeping, and navigation, contributing to both national and international science.

Although most frontline observing is now carried out elsewhere, the site remains an important centre for research, education, and public engagement, housing university astronomy groups and serving the wider community; notably, from November to March it hosts weekly “Astronomy for All” public talks, welcoming audiences of all backgrounds to learn about astronomy and space science.
